Output 3639643196f8824f8b508c1eb1f19b286e0e660ca814581b47e70afd490fabe1:1

value
18187000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c755648b0b0363b2b172e83dbb4163dcadf59d8b OP_EQUAL
address
MS58zo9f1v3bVqHrautVhdJJ2cGxJrgspE
transaction
3639643196f8824f8b508c1eb1f19b286e0e660ca814581b47e70afd490fabe1
spent
true